Add 1/49 and 12/96

1/49 + 12/96 is 57/392.

Steps for adding fractions

  1.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
    LCM of 49 and 96 is 4704

    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 4704
  2. For the 1st fraction, since 49 × 96 = 4704,
    1/49 = 1 × 96/49 × 96 = 96/4704
  3.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 96 × 49 = 4704,
    12/96 = 12 × 49/96 × 49 = 588/4704
  4. Add the two like fractions:
    96/4704 + 588/4704 = 96 + 588/4704 = 684/4704
  5. 684/4704 simplified gives 57/392
  6. So, 1/49 + 12/96 = 57/392
